Changing syscall interface to jump to KUSER_CODE, allowing use
[tpg/acess2.git] / Usermode / Libraries / libacess.so_src / Makefile
index 5d49668..a6267f2 100644 (file)
@@ -10,19 +10,21 @@ LDFLAGS = -nostdlib -shared -I/Acess/Libs/ld-acess.so -e SoMain
 OBJ = core.ao vfs.ao mm.ao
 BIN = ../libacess.so
 
-.PHONY: all clean
+.PHONY: all clean install
 
 all: $(BIN)
 
 clean:
        $(RM) $(BIN) $(OBJ)
 
+install:
+       $(xCP) $(BIN) $(DISTROOT)/Libs
+
 $(BIN): $(OBJ)
        @echo --- $(LD) -shared -o $@
        @$(LD) $(LDFLAGS) -o $(BIN) $(OBJ)
        @$(STRIP) $(BIN)
-       $(xCP) $(BIN) $(DISTROOT)/Libs
        
-%.ao: %.asm syscalls.inc.asm
+%.ao: %.asm syscalls.inc.asm ../../../Kernel/include/syscalls.inc.asm
        @echo $(AS) -o $@
        @$(AS) $(ASFLAGS) -o $@ $<

UCC git Repository :: git.ucc.asn.au